Hi, I got an email yesterday morning saying my Fitbit battery was low. I charged it all day and it remained flat. The only thing I can see on the screen is 0% in red but it is making a connection noise when I connect the USB plug to my laptop. I have tried different charging port, I’ve cleaned both parts and I’ve tried to restart but nothing happens.
Any advice will be gratefully received.
